L8Cube: Difference between revisions

From BlinkenArea Wiki
Jump to: navigation, search
No edit summary
No edit summary
 
(5 intermediate revisions by 2 users not shown)
Line 1: Line 1:
__NOEDITSECTION__
__NOEDITSECTION__
''[[Projekte|zurück zur Übersicht]]''
{{Infobox
|Name=L8Cube
|Bild=L8cube.jpg
|Jahr=
|Pixel= 512 (8x8x8)
|Leistung=
|Kontakt= [[User:SebastianMueller|Sebastian Müller]]
|Webseite= https://www.chaostreff-mannheim.de/wiki/Lightcube
}}


[[Image:L8cube.jpg|L8Cube]]


== Idee ==
== Idee ==
<p align="justify">Dieses "kleine" Projekt befasst sich mit dem Bau eines 3D-Lightcube (LED Cube). Die Idee kam ursprünglich vom [[LED-Cube]], welcher wiederrum von [http://www.jamesclar.com/product/2005/3dcubewhite/pic2.html James Clar]'s Version abgeschaut war. Dabei habe ich bei meiner Version eine Anordnung von 8x8x8 Leds angepeilt.</p>
Dieses "kleine" Projekt befasst sich mit dem Bau eines 3D-Lightcube (LED Cube). Die Idee kam ursprünglich vom [[LED-Cube]], welcher wiederrum von [http://www.jamesclar.com/product/2005/3dcubewhite/pic2.html James Clar]s Version abgeschaut war. Dabei habe ich bei meiner Version eine Anordnung von 8x8x8 Leds angepeilt.


<p align="justify">Der Cube wird über 3 Ports mit jeweils 8 Pins von einem AVR Mega32 gesteuert, wobei jeweils ein Port eine Achse im Koordinatensystem (porta = x / portb = y / portc = z) übernimmt.</p>
Der Cube wird über 3 Ports mit jeweils 8 Pins von einem AVR Mega32 gesteuert, wobei jeweils ein Port eine Achse im Koordinatensystem (porta = x / portb = y / portc = z) übernimmt.


<p align="justify">Prinzipiell ist der Cube eine reine Designspielerei, jedoch mit vielfältigen Einsatzmöglichkeiten. Eine Amplitudenanzeige zur Visualisierung von Audiosignalen wäre denkbar oder auch Laufschriftanzeige und sogar 3D-Spiele wie Pong oder Snake.</p>
Prinzipiell ist der Cube eine reine Designspielerei, jedoch mit vielfältigen Einsatzmöglichkeiten. Eine Amplitudenanzeige zur Visualisierung von Audiosignalen wäre denkbar oder auch Laufschriftanzeige und sogar 3D-Spiele wie Pong oder Snake.


== Schaltplan ==
== Schaltplan ==


[[Image:L8cube-schema.jpg|L8Cube Schema]]
[[Image:L8cube-schema.jpg|thumb|left|L8Cube Schema]]


* Leitungen: Gelb = Stromablauf / Masse
* Leitungen: Gelb = Stromablauf / Masse
Line 21: Line 28:
* Rote Hütchen = LEDs
* Rote Hütchen = LEDs


<p align="justify">In dieser Schemaansicht, die auf der Seite liegt ist, gut zu erkennen, wie die Schaltung funktioniert. Über die gelbe Leitung fließt der Strom ein, wobei 8 Transitoren entscheiden welche der 8 Ebenen mit Strom versorgt wird. Damit werden nun 64 LEDs mit Strom versorgt. Damit aber nun nicht alle LEDs leuchten, wird ihnen die Masse von acht Passagen aus Transitoren genommen, die parallel an den Controller angeschlossen sind. Abschließend wird die letzte Koordinate festgelegt und die geschaltete Leitung mit der Masse verbunden.</p>
In dieser Schemaansicht, die auf der Seite liegt ist, gut zu erkennen, wie die Schaltung funktioniert. Über die gelbe Leitung fließt der Strom ein, wobei 8 Transitoren entscheiden welche der 8 Ebenen mit Strom versorgt wird. Damit werden nun 64 LEDs mit Strom versorgt. Damit aber nun nicht alle LEDs leuchten, wird ihnen die Masse von acht Passagen aus Transitoren genommen, die parallel an den Controller angeschlossen sind. Abschließend wird die letzte Koordinate festgelegt und die geschaltete Leitung mit der Masse verbunden.


<p align="justify">Man merkt klar, ich bin kein Elektroniker und ich hatte große Hilfe von Pensoffsky, um das alles umzusetzen. Ein Dank sei hiermit übermittelt. :-)</p>
Man merkt klar, ich bin kein Elektroniker und ich hatte große Hilfe von Pensoffsky, um das alles umzusetzen. Ein Dank sei hiermit übermittelt. :-)


* Komponenten
== Komponenten ==
** LED Cube
*** 8x8x8 = 512 Dioden
*** Silberdraht 1mm (ca 27 meter)
*** Gehäuse ca 20cm x 15 cm<br>
** Schaltplatine
*** 8x8 + 8 + 8 = 80 Transitoren
*** Kupferdraht 0,1mm (ca 1 meter)
*** Silberdraht 1mm (ca 1,5 meter)<br>
** Microcontroler
*** ATMega AVR-RISC Controller
*** RS232 Driver
*** Standardquarz 16 MHz


Bilder, Code zum Downloaden und immer aktuelle Informationen gibt es auf der [https://www.chaostreff-mannheim.de/wiki/Lightcube Projektwebseite].
* LED Cube
** 8x8x8 = 512 Dioden
** Silberdraht 1mm (ca 27 meter)
** Gehäuse ca 20cm x 15 cm<br>
* Schaltplatine
** 8x8 + 8 + 8 = 80 Transitoren
** Kupferdraht 0,1mm (ca 1 meter)
** Silberdraht 1mm (ca 1,5 meter)<br>
* Microcontroler
** ATMega AVR-RISC Controller
** RS232 Driver
** Standardquarz 16 MHz
<br>
<br>
<br>
<br>
<br>
<br>
<br>
<br>
-- SebastianMueller - 04 Jan 2006
Bilder, Code zum Downloaden und immer aktuelle Informationen gibt es auf der [https://www.chaostreff-mannheim.de/wiki/Lightcube Projektwebseite].
 
[[Category:Projekte]]

Latest revision as of 00:22, 13 June 2010

zur Projektübersicht
English Version of this Page
L8cube.jpg
Jahr
Anzahl Pixel 512 (8x8x8)
Graustufen / Farben
Leuchtmittel
Leistungsaufnahme
Kontaktperson Sebastian Müller
Projekt-Website https://www.chaostreff-mannheim.de/wiki/Lightcube


Idee

Dieses "kleine" Projekt befasst sich mit dem Bau eines 3D-Lightcube (LED Cube). Die Idee kam ursprünglich vom LED-Cube, welcher wiederrum von James Clars Version abgeschaut war. Dabei habe ich bei meiner Version eine Anordnung von 8x8x8 Leds angepeilt.

Der Cube wird über 3 Ports mit jeweils 8 Pins von einem AVR Mega32 gesteuert, wobei jeweils ein Port eine Achse im Koordinatensystem (porta = x / portb = y / portc = z) übernimmt.

Prinzipiell ist der Cube eine reine Designspielerei, jedoch mit vielfältigen Einsatzmöglichkeiten. Eine Amplitudenanzeige zur Visualisierung von Audiosignalen wäre denkbar oder auch Laufschriftanzeige und sogar 3D-Spiele wie Pong oder Snake.

Schaltplan

L8Cube Schema
  • Leitungen: Gelb = Stromablauf / Masse
  • Grau = zufuhr
  • Lila = Leitungen zum Microcontrolerport
  • Blaue Dreiecke = Transistoren
  • Rote Hütchen = LEDs

In dieser Schemaansicht, die auf der Seite liegt ist, gut zu erkennen, wie die Schaltung funktioniert. Über die gelbe Leitung fließt der Strom ein, wobei 8 Transitoren entscheiden welche der 8 Ebenen mit Strom versorgt wird. Damit werden nun 64 LEDs mit Strom versorgt. Damit aber nun nicht alle LEDs leuchten, wird ihnen die Masse von acht Passagen aus Transitoren genommen, die parallel an den Controller angeschlossen sind. Abschließend wird die letzte Koordinate festgelegt und die geschaltete Leitung mit der Masse verbunden.

Man merkt klar, ich bin kein Elektroniker und ich hatte große Hilfe von Pensoffsky, um das alles umzusetzen. Ein Dank sei hiermit übermittelt. :-)

Komponenten

  • LED Cube
    • 8x8x8 = 512 Dioden
    • Silberdraht 1mm (ca 27 meter)
    • Gehäuse ca 20cm x 15 cm
  • Schaltplatine
    • 8x8 + 8 + 8 = 80 Transitoren
    • Kupferdraht 0,1mm (ca 1 meter)
    • Silberdraht 1mm (ca 1,5 meter)
  • Microcontroler
    • ATMega AVR-RISC Controller
    • RS232 Driver
    • Standardquarz 16 MHz





Bilder, Code zum Downloaden und immer aktuelle Informationen gibt es auf der Projektwebseite.